      Question

      The number of pencils with Tom and Jerry is 11 more than with Spike. Also, Jerry and Spike together have 9 more than Tom. If Tom and Spike together have 30 pencils, find the total number of pencils they have together.

      A 25 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      B 40 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      C 65 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
      D 75 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er

      Solution

      ATQ,

      Let pencils with Tom = x, Jerry = y, Spike = zThen:

      x + y = z + 11 ………(1)

      y + z = x + 9 ………(2)

      x + z = 30 ………(3)

      Add (1), (2), and (3):

      → 2(x + y + z) = x + z + 11 + 9 + 30 = x + z + 50

      → x + z = 30

      → 2(x + y + z) = 30 + 50 = 80

      → x + y + z = 40
